If I need to remove any column how do I do it?
For example:
s is a mxn matrix.I need to remove the odd columns i,e, the 1st,3rd.. columns.

Let A be matrix
A(:,1:2:end) = [] % remove odd columns
A(:,3) = [] % remove third column
idx = [1 2 5 7] ;
A(:,idx) = [] % remove columns specified in idx

Let the matrix be a.
You can remove the odd columns of a matrix by :
a(:,1:2:end) = []
% 1:2:end runs a loop from 1 till the numbe rof columns, increments the index by 2 every time and
% empties the column with that index.
Or use the following command to remove and column with index 'i'
a(:, i) = []
